What zip code has the Highest Costs of Housing as Percentage of Income in Tuscaloosa, AL?
35401 has the Highest Costs of Housing as Percentage of Income in Tuscaloosa, AL with 36.7%.
What is the Average Housing Costs as Percentage of Income in Tuscaloosa, AL?
Average Housing Costs as Percentage of Income in Tuscaloosa is 26.0%.
What is the Average Housing Costs as Percentage of Income in Alabama?
Average Housing Costs as Percentage of Income in Alabama is 17.9%.
What is the Average Housing Costs as Percentage of Income in the United States?
Average Housing Costs as Percentage of Income in the United States is 20.4%.
